Getting from Menara Airport (RAK) to central Marrakech
Menara Airport to the centre of Marrakech has a drive time of about 15 minutes. It's approximately 6 kilometres away.
It takes roughly 20 minutes when travelling by public transport.
When to fly to Menara Airport (RAK)
March is the most popular month for flights from Orlando International Airport to Menara Airport. To steer clear of the crowds, go to Marrakech in April.
Lock in your flight from Orlando International Airport to Menara Airport for August if you want to visit Marrakech during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ures of between 20ºC and 40ºC.
Search for cheap tickets from MCO to RAK in January if you like c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 3ºC and 23ºC on average.
Explore more of Morocco
Marrakech is always a good idea, but there are so many other parts of Morocco waiting to be explored. About 225 kilometres north of Marrakech, a visit to Casablanca will keep your itinerary packed. Start with leading sights like Hassan II Mosque, La Sqala and Square of Mohammed V.
If you're ready to explore another well-known destination in Morocco, head for Rabat, about 290 kilometres north of Marrakech. Hassan Tower, Chellah and Royal Palace of Rabat are the start of reasons to visit.
